CURSO MICROSOFT AZ-2003 DEPLOY CLOUD-NATIVE APPS USING AZURE CONTAINER APPS
Desarrollarás las aptitudes necesarias para configurar una solución de implementación segura para aplicaciones nativas de nube. Aprenda a compilar, implementar, escalar y administrar aplicaciones nativas de nube en contenedores mediante Azure Container Apps, Azure Container Registry y Azure Pipelines.
Duración:
7 Hrs.
Próximo curso:
Modalidades:
- En Línea con instructor en vivo
- Aprendizaje Hibrido

Microsoft Applied Skills
- Obtén tu credencial aprobando una evaluación en línea que requiere completar una serie de tareas en un laboratorio interactivo.
Beneficios

Diploma Oficial Microsoft

Link de Guía de Estudio Microsoft

Laboratorios Oficiales Microsoft

Garantía ExecuTrain

Acceso a las Grabaciones del Curso
Curso dirigido a:
Está dirigido a desarrolladores y profesionales de TI que desean aprender a desplegar y gestionar aplicaciones nativas de la nube utilizando Azure Container Apps. Este curso es ideal para aquellos que buscan aprovechar las ventajas de la arquitectura de microservicios y la orquestación de contenedores en la nube de Azure, mejorando la escalabilidad y eficiencia de sus aplicaciones.
Requisitos previos:
Antes de iniciar esta ruta de aprendizaje, debe contar con lo siguiente:
- Descripción básica de los conceptos de la informática en la nube: Conocimientos sobre los aspectos básicos de la informática en la nube, como la virtualización, la escalabilidad y el aprovisionamiento de recursos a petición.
- Conocimientos sobre contenedores: Comprender el concepto de contenedores, sus ventajas y cómo difieren de las aplicaciones tradicionales y las máquinas virtuales.
- Conocimientos sobre la orquestación de contenedores: Conocimientos básicos de las plataformas de orquestación de contenedores, como Kubernetes y su rol en la administración de aplicaciones contenedorizadas.
- Experiencia con Azure: Ciertos conocimientos sobre Microsoft Azure y sus principales servicios de contenedor, como Azure Container Registry, Azure Kubernetes Service y Azure Container Apps.
- Experiencia con implementaciones: Conocimientos de Azure DevOps o herramientas de CI/CD similares para la implementación de aplicaciones.
- Experiencia con redes: Conocimientos de los conceptos de red y las redes virtuales de Azure.
MICROSOFT APPLIED SKILLS

Microsoft Applied Skills
Deploy cloud-native apps using Azure Container Apps
¿Qué es Microsoft Applied Skills?
Microsoft Applied Skills es una iniciativa que ofrece credenciales verificables para demostrar competencias específicas orientadas a escenarios prácticos. Está diseñada para permitir a los profesionales hacer un mayor impacto en sus proyectos, organizaciones y carreras al validar habilidades centradas en proyectos críticos alineados con los objetivos empresariales. Estas habilidades aplicadas son complementarias a las certificaciones de Microsoft y se enfocan en habilidades basadas en escenarios, validando tu capacidad para implementar proyectos críticos, realizar tareas específicas y resolver problemas del mundo real utilizando tecnologías de Microsoft.
¿Cómo obtener la credencial Microsoft Applied Skills?
Para obtener una credencial de habilidades aplicadas se deben seguir los siguientes pasos:
- Prepararte con el curso AZ-2003 Deploy cloud-native apps using Azure Container Apps
- Aprueba una evaluación interactiva basada en laboratorio que simula tareas basadas en escenarios.
- Una vez obtenida, la credencial se puede compartir fácilmente en perfiles profesionales como LinkedIn, obteniendo reconocimiento en la industria.

¿QUÉ APRENDERAS?
Fundamentos de Aplicaciones Nativas de la Nube:
- Aprenderás los conceptos básicos de las aplicaciones nativas de la nube, incluyendo sus características, beneficios y diferencias con las aplicaciones tradicionales.
- Entenderás los principios de diseño de aplicaciones nativas de la nube, como la escalabilidad, la resiliencia y el manejo eficiente de recursos.
Introducción a Azure Container Apps:
- Descubrirás qué son las Azure Container Apps, cómo funcionan y sus ventajas para desplegar y gestionar aplicaciones en contenedores.
- Conocerás la arquitectura de Azure Container Apps y cómo se integran con otros servicios de Azure.
Creación y Configuración de Contenedores:
- Aprenderás a crear contenedores utilizando Docker y a configurar imágenes de contenedor para tus aplicaciones.
- Descubrirás cómo utilizar registros de contenedores, como Azure Container Registry, para almacenar y gestionar tus imágenes de contenedor.
Despliegue de Aplicaciones con Azure Container Apps:
- Te familiarizarás con el proceso de despliegue de aplicaciones en contenedores utilizando Azure Container Apps, incluyendo la configuración de entornos y la gestión de versiones.
- Aprenderás a definir y configurar aplicaciones mediante archivos de configuración y comandos de despliegue.
Gestión y Escalabilidad de Aplicaciones:
- Conocerás las técnicas para gestionar y escalar aplicaciones en contenedores, asegurando que puedan manejar variaciones en la carga de trabajo de manera eficiente.
- Aprenderás a utilizar características de escalado automático en Azure Container Apps para ajustar dinámicamente los recursos según la demanda.
Integración y Comunicación entre Servicios:
- Descubrirás cómo configurar la comunicación entre diferentes servicios y contenedores utilizando redes virtuales y servicios de mensajería.
- Aprenderás a utilizar herramientas y servicios de Azure para gestionar la interconexión y la seguridad de los servicios desplegados en contenedores.
Monitorización y Diagnóstico:
- Aprenderás a monitorear el rendimiento y la salud de tus aplicaciones en contenedores utilizando Azure Monitor, Azure Application Insights y otros servicios de monitoreo.
- Descubrirás cómo diagnosticar y resolver problemas comunes en aplicaciones nativas de la nube desplegadas en Azure Container Apps.
Seguridad y Cumplimiento:
- Conocerás las mejores prácticas para asegurar tus aplicaciones en contenedores, incluyendo la gestión de identidades, el control de acceso y la configuración de políticas de seguridad.
- Aprenderás a implementar medidas de seguridad para proteger tus aplicaciones y datos en entornos de contenedores.
Automatización del Despliegue y DevOps:
- Descubrirás cómo automatizar el proceso de despliegue y gestión de aplicaciones en contenedores utilizando pipelines de CI/CD en Azure DevOps.
- Aprenderás a configurar y gestionar pipelines que integren el desarrollo continuo y la entrega continua para tus aplicaciones en contenedores.
Optimización de Costos y Recursos:
- Aprenderás a optimizar el uso de recursos y los costos asociados con el despliegue de aplicaciones en contenedores, utilizando prácticas de gestión eficiente y características de facturación de Azure.


METODOLOGÍA DE ESTUDIO EFECTIVA
Modalidad en linea con instructor en vivo.
Interacción Personalizada:
- Enfoque Personalizado: Reciben atención personalizada y haz preguntas al instructor.
- Retroalimentación Instantánea: Tu profesor en vivo te proporcionará retroalimentación inmediata, lo que facilita la comprensión de conceptos y la corrección de errores.
Flexibilidad y Accesibilidad:
- Aprendizaje Remoto: Accede al curso desde cualquier lugar, eliminando la necesidad de desplazamientos y permitiendo una mayor flexibilidad en horarios.
- Grabaciones Disponibles: Las sesiones en vivo pueden ser grabadas, asi podrás revisar el material en cualquier momento.
Motivación y Compromiso:
- Participación Activa: La interacción en tiempo real fomenta la participación activa y el compromiso, creando una mayor conexion con el instructor y otros estudiantes.
- Sesiones Dinámicas: Discusiones en vivo, ejercicios prácticos y demostraciones mantienen tu interés a lo largo del curso.
Resolución Inmediata de Problemas:
- Asistencia Inmediata: Resuelve dudas y problemas de manera inmediata, evitando la espera entre la formulación de preguntas y la obtención de respuestas.



METODOLOGÍA DE ESTUDIO EFECTIVA
Modalidad de autoestudio con soporte de instructor .
Con esta modalidad tendrás 3 meses de acceso a videos y Laboratorios Oficiales Microsoft. Si tienes alguna duda, podrás contactar a un instructor vía correo electrónico para resolver cualquier duda. ¡Estamos contigo en todo momento apoyándote para que completes tu curso de forma satisfactoria!
En ExecuTrain el material y la metodología están diseñados por expertos en aprendizaje humano. Lo que te garantiza un mejor conocimiento en menor tiempo.
Módulos
Introducción a las aplicaciones nativas de nube y las implementaciones contenedorizadas
En este módulo se proporciona una introducción a las aplicaciones nativas de nube, las ventajas de las implementaciones contenedorizadas, las opciones de implementaciones contenedorizadas en la plataforma Azure y las características de Azure Container Apps.
Configuración de Azure Container Registry para implementaciones de aplicaciones de contenedor
En este módulo se enseña a los usuarios a configurar una instancia de Azure Container Registry para implementar aplicaciones contenedorizadas en Azure Container Apps.
Configuración de una aplicación contenedora en Azure Container Apps
Este módulo examina las características y funcionalidades de Azure Container Apps y, después, se centra en cómo crear, configurar, escalar y administrar aplicaciones contenedoras mediante Azure Container Apps.
Configurar la implementación continua para aplicaciones de contenedor
En este módulo se exploran las opciones de implementación de aplicaciones contenedorizadas. Revisa las características de Azure DevOps y examina las implementaciones automatizadas en Container Apps mediante Azure Pipelines.
Escalado y administración de aplicaciones de contenedor implementadas
En este módulo se revisa el concepto de revisiones en Azure Container Apps y se examinan las opciones de administración del ciclo de vida de las aplicaciones. También examina las opciones para escalar y dividir el tráfico mediante Azure Container Apps.
Proyecto guiado: implementación y administración de una aplicación de contenedor mediante Azure Container Apps
Este módulo guía a los alumnos a través del proceso completo de creación, implementación y administración de aplicaciones contenedorizadas mediante Azure Container Apps, Azure Container Registry, Azure Pipelines y otras herramientas y recursos.
T e s t i m o n i o s
¿Qué opinan nuestros alumnos de este curso?
¡Prepárate para ser inspirado por historias reales de éxito y crecimiento profesional!
Explora el impactante primer contacto que nuestros alumnos experimentan al unirse a nuestra comunidad educativa. Descubrirás por qué Executrain es tan apreciado por aquellos que buscan dominar las habilidades informáticas de vanguardia.
Invierte en tu FUTURO
¿Por qué aprender a utilizar Azure Container Apps?
Aprender a usar Azure Container Apps es beneficioso por varias razones, especialmente en el contexto de las aplicaciones nativas de la nube y la infraestructura moderna.

1. Facilita el Desarrollo y Despliegue de Aplicaciones Nativas de la Nube:
Azure Container Apps permite desarrollar y desplegar aplicaciones nativas de la nube de manera eficiente. Estas aplicaciones son más fáciles de escalar, mantener y actualizar en comparación con las aplicaciones tradicionales, lo que te ayuda a responder rápidamente a las necesidades del negocio.
2. Escalabilidad Automática:
Azure Container Apps ofrece capacidades de escalado automático que permiten ajustar los recursos en función de la demanda del tráfico. Esto asegura que tus aplicaciones puedan manejar cargas variables sin intervención manual, optimizando el uso de recursos y reduciendo costos.
3. Integración Sencilla con Otros Servicios de Azure:
Azure Container Apps se integra perfectamente con otros servicios de Azure, como Azure Monitor, Azure DevOps, y Azure Active Directory. Esta integración facilita la creación de soluciones completas y robustas que aprovechan el ecosistema de Azure.
¿Deseas conocer más acerca de nuestros servicios?
En Executrain contamos con las mejores opciones para tu crecimiento profesional.
Aprende Sobre Azure Container Apps y Prepárate para el Futuro
¡Inscríbete ahora y haz que tu carrera despegue con nosotros!

V E R C U R S O S R E L A C I O N A D O S
Curso AI-900 Microsoft Azure AI Fundamentals
Presenta conceptos fundamentales relacionados con la inteligencia artificial (IA) y los servicios en Microsoft Azure que pueden usarse para crear soluciones de IA
Curso AI-102 Designing and Implementing a Microsoft Azure AI Solution
Está destinado a desarrolladores de software que deseen crear aplicaciones infundidas con AI que aprovechen Azure Cognitive Services, Azure Cognitive Search y Microsoft Bot Framework.